Overview
The HVAC and Controls Mechanic is responsible for installing, maintaining, troubleshooting, and repairing heating, ventilation, air conditioning, and building automation systems. This role ensures optimal performance of mechanical equipment and control systems to support safe, efficient, and reliable facility operations.
Key Responsibilities
HVAC Systems
Install, maintain, and repair commercial and industrial HVAC equipment, including air handlers, chillers, boilers, pumps, VAVs, VRF systems, and exhaust systems.
Perform diagnostics on mechanical systems to identify issues related to airflow, refrigerant charge, electrical components, and mechanical wear.
Conduct preventive maintenance, including filter changes, lubrication, belt replacement, coil cleaning, and system performance checks.
Interpret mechanical drawings, schematics, and equipment manuals.
